What Are Cash Now Pay Later Loans?
Cash Now Pay Later loans, often termed Buy Now Pay Later (BNPL) arrangements, provide immediate cash or credit for consumers with the promise to repay in installments over time. These loans have become increasingly popular, particularly as more shoppers turn to online purchasing. At their core, these loans allow consumers to receive an item, product, or service immediately and pay for it through a series of delayed payments.
How Do Cash Now Pay Later Loans Work?
The process starts when a consumer applies for the loan through a lender offering Cash Now Pay Later services. After the borrower is approved, the lender pays the retailer on behalf of the borrower. The borrower then repays the loan amount over a specified period, often with interest, though some plans offer interest-free payments.
These loans are appealing because they often require a simple application process with minimal credit checks, allowing even those with less-than-perfect credit scores to access funds. Upon approval, customers make their first payment at checkout, then continue with regular payments over weeks or months.
Benefits of Cash Now Pay Later Loans
There are several advantages to using Cash Now Pay Later loans.
- Immediate Access: Consumers can access products and services promptly, without needing to accumulate the total purchase price.
- Flexible Repayment: These loans often come with flexible repayment terms, allowing consumers to choose a repayment schedule that suits their financial situation.
- No Credit Score Barrier: Since these loans prioritize other criteria over credit scores, they provide financial opportunities to a broader range of consumers.
- Interest-Free Options: Some loan providers offer interest-free options if payments are made on time, making it a cost-effective choice for budget-conscious consumers.
Potential Risks and Considerations
Although these loans can be beneficial, they do carry potential risks.
- High Interest and Fees: If payments are missed or delayed, the borrower may incur high interest rates and fees, which can quickly add up.
- Impulsive Spending: The ease of access to funds can encourage impulsive buying, which may lead to financial strain if not carefully managed.
- Debt Accumulation: Consumers may accumulate multiple loans from different lenders, leading to challenges in managing and repaying total debt.
- Credit Score Impact: Despite an easier approval process, failing to honor repayment commitments can negatively impact credit scores.
How to Choose the Right Cash Now Pay Later Loan
Choosing the right loan requires consideration of several factors:
- Interest Rates and Fees: Consider the cost of borrowing, including any interest and additional fees associated with late payments.
- Repayment Terms: Evaluate the flexibility of the repayment plan. Longer terms might mean smaller payments but could result in higher cumulative interest.
- Provider Reputation: Research the lender’s reputation through online reviews and ratings. A well-regarded lender often indicates reliability and transparent practices.
- Customer Support: Ensure the lender offers supportive customer service to assist with potential issues or inquiries.
